Pedro, seguinte meu caro! Temos aqui junto com o Mk-auth o samba instalado. E samba usa porta NETBIOS 445 tcp e 137-139 UDP, fiz um update manual hj devido a um problema com o gerencianet e notei que agora o mk-auth está usando essa porta para corte. Como o samba sobe antes do apache no boot, o apache acaba não subindo devido a porta já estar em uso.
Posso alterar essa porta na conf do mk-auth? Precisamos do samba para armazenamento de arquivos.
Respostas
legal assim é possivel cada um escolher a porta que deseja usar, pois acho que a 446 não é livre, não lembro pra quer mais já usei na epoca que trabalhava com InterSystems, mais valeu o script amigo ficou muito bom...
Andre Luiz B. Lemos disse:
Pessoal, após insistir com o Pedro e nao ter resultado em mudar uma porta que é especifica de outro programa, venho compartilhar com voces meu script que fiz para contornar o problema.
Esse script troca a porta 445 pela 446 que o browser aceita perfeitamente. Junto com isso ele cria um agendamento após o agendamento do update para que caso o update seja feito ele corrija denovo automaticamente.
Segue em anexo o arquivo e tambem abaixo o código fonte, basta apenas executar uma vez e sempre a porta do apache vai passar de 445 para 446.
#!/bin/bash
echo "#!/bin/bash
teste=\`ps axu | grep apache | grep -v grep\`
if [ \"\$teste\" ];
then
echo "Apache esta rodando"
else
mkdir -p /usr/src/alubale
cat /etc/apache2/ports.conf | sed 's/Listen 445/Listen 446/g' > /usr/src/alubale/ports.conf
chmod 777 /usr/src/alubale/ports.conf
rm /etc/apache2/ports.conf
mv /usr/src/alubale/ports.conf /etc/apache2/
cat /etc/apache2/sites-available/default | sed 's/*:445/*:446/g' > /usr/src/alubale/default
chmod 777 /usr/src/alubale/default
rm /etc/apache2/sites-available/default
mv /usr/src/alubale/default /etc/apache2/sites-available/default
. /etc/init.d/apache2 start
fi
" > /usr/src/alubale/alubale
chmod 755 /usr/src/alubale/alubale
ln -s /usr/src/alubale/alubale /usr/bin/alubale 2> /dev/null
echo "# Script Criado por Andre Lemos - Alubale
# Permitido o uso e alteracao, desde que mantenha os creditos
# Esse script altera a porta 445 que vem configurada erroneamente para o apache
# Altera para a porta 446 que nao e usada por nenhum programa
# Permitindo que possa usar o samba no mesmo servidor sem problemas
#tarefa Alubale
10 7 * * * * /usr/bin/alubale 2> /dev/null
" > /etc/cron.d/alubale
Script Apache MK-Auth.txt
tb não acho legal, mais não encontrei outra porta que o browser aceite de boa e como o foco do mk-auth não é samba irei deixar como está.
vc pode passar a fazer seus update manualmente e depois do update alterar o arquivo ou criar um script que altere para vc de tempos em tempos...
Andre Luiz B. Lemos disse:
amigo salva suas configurações ports.conf e seus virtuais hosts na pasta /etc/apache2/conf.d
desta forma sempre que vc atualizar o mk-auth suas configurações particulares permanecem salvas lé e sem alterações
cria lá um arquivo ex: meusports.conf e outro meusvirtualhost
pronto desta forma deve resolver
Andre Luiz B. Lemos disse:
Pedro, vi esse problema e alterei para 446, porem estou com o update automatico ativado, e do nada ele faz o update e volta tudo a configuracao que faço no /etc/apache2/ports.conf e /etc/apache2/sites-enabled/000-default
Dai o servico para e muitas vezes demoro pra perceber que parou, as vezes varias horas. Enquanto isso o site fica fora do ar, e essa porta 445 é uma porta extremamente usada em todas redes, nao acho legal essa porta para sistema de corte ou qualquer outra coisa que nao seja o Samba.
444 é usada pelo SNMP, que tb é um serviço usado pelo mk-auth e tem porta que os navegadores simplesmente não aceitam rodar https...
pt.wikipedia.org/wiki/Anexo:Lista_de_portas_de_protocolos
Andre Luiz B. Lemos disse:
Amigo, já achei aki.
só não sei se esta certo
/etc/apache2/ports.conf
Obrigado!
Luciano de Sousa Castro disse:
Leandro, tenho o mesmo problema.
onde vc fez a alteração?
ok, irei ver amigo...
Andre Luiz B. Lemos disse:
Pedro, eu tambem tive esse problema, uso tambem o samba e ele escuta na porta 445, Veja a possibilidade de trocar essa porta para por exemplo a 444 que não é usada para que futuros colegas nao tenha o mesmo problema.
Eu consegui mudar aqui para a 444 e resolvi meu problema, porem talvez nem todos conseguem e isso ajudaria muito.